Interspecific differences in the diel vertical migration of marine copepods: The implications of size, color, and morphology

Abstract
Samples collected by continuous plankton recorders (CPRs) between 1948 and 1992 were used to describe the diel vertical migration (DVM) behavior of 41 copepod taxa in the northeast Atlantic between 45 and 55°N and 11 and 31°W. A total of 13,622 samples, each representing ∼18.5 km (10 nm) of tow, were analyzed. Since CPRs are towed in near‐surface waters, taxa that exhibit DVM occur predominantly in samples taken at night. Larger taxa showed significantly stronger DVM, with body size explaining 47% of the intertaxa variation in DVM. For small taxa (1 mm wide) the residual variation in DVM was correlated with body morphology but not with carotenoid pigment levels, with more elongate copepods not exhibiting DVM.
